How far can James Harden and Joel Embiid lead the Sixers?

The Sixers are currently fighting for the first seed in the East with a record of 46-27. The duo, Embiid, and Harden have been going off. Harden is having a great time with the Sixers, though he can do better. The Beard has averaged 23 points, 10 assists, and 7 rebounds for the Sixers so far.

Whereas Embiid, who’s already having a blast this season, has been performing better since Harden’s arrival. The Process has averaged 30 points, 3 assists, and 11 rebounds alongside James Harden at this point. While Embiid’s numbers are looking better, Harden will have to step up a bit in scoring.

With one of the current top scorers in the league and support from players like Tyrese Maxey and Tobias Harris, the team is averaging 108 points a game. Also, keeping their opponents under 106 points a game.

Statistically, the 76ers are doing well in the regular season. Though in the playoffs, versus teams like the Nets or the Raptors, the team will have to put their all in on the defensive end. The duo has great potential to dominate scoring-wise, but they’ll have to play their best on defense.
